One defining feature of online gaming is its social nature. Unlike traditional single-player games, many online games are designed for interaction. Players team up or compete against each other in real time, forging friendships, rivalries, and communities along the way. This social aspect can make gaming more engaging and rewarding, providing a sense of belonging and shared purpose. Some games even serve as social platforms, where players celebrate virtual events, create content, and collaborate on shared goals.
The technological advancements behind online games are impressive. Improvements in graphics and processing power have created immersive worlds that rival blockbuster movies in detail and scope. Server infrastructures support massive multiplayer environments where thousands of users coexist seamlessly. Cloud gaming is also changing the landscape, allowing high-quality games to be streamed instantly without the need for expensive hardware. These innovations continue to push the boundaries of what online gaming can offer.
Monetization models in online gaming have also evolved significantly. The free-to-play approach dominates, allowing users to start playing without upfront costs. Developers generate revenue through in-game purchases, cosmetics, and subscription services. While this model opens games to a broader audience, it also raises questions about fairness and the influence of microtransactions on gameplay. Competitive gaming, or esports, has turned online gaming into a professional sport. Tournaments with substantial prize pools and global audiences showcase top-tier talent and strategy. This growing scene has created opportunities for players to build careers and for fans to enjoy thrilling spectacles. Streaming platforms enhance this ecosystem by enabling players to broadcast their gameplay and interact with followers, creating new forms of entertainment and engagement.
The variety of online game genres means there is something to suit every taste. Massive multiplayer online role-playing games (MMORPGs) invite players to explore expansive fantasy worlds, develop characters, and complete quests. First-person shooters focus on reflexes and tactical play, often emphasizing teamwork and competition. Casual games attract those looking for quick, enjoyable breaks, while strategy games challenge players’ planning and decision-making skills. This diversity helps maintain the broad appeal of online gaming.
Safety and community management are crucial considerations in the online gaming world. Developers invest heavily in tools to prevent cheating, hacking, and toxic behavior, striving to create welcoming environments. Moderation systems, reporting mechanisms, and AI-driven monitoring help maintain fairness and protect players. Building respectful and inclusive communities is essential for sustaining player engagement and enjoyment.
Beyond entertainment, online gaming has found educational and therapeutic uses. Gamified learning environments harness the engaging power of games to teach languages, math, and other skills. Virtual worlds provide safe spaces for social interaction and skill development, including cognitive and motor skills. In therapy, certain games are used to assist with mental health issues, offering relaxation, distraction, and even rehabilitation exercises. These applications demonstrate the wider potential of online gaming beyond leisure.
